The problem we kept hitting

Small firms lose an enormous amount of time to proposals, and most of that time goes on work that is not thinking. Reformatting. Hunting for the last version. Rewriting the same terms section for the ninth time. Wondering, three days after sending, whether anyone opened the attachment.

None of that is the hard part. The hard part is deciding what the work is and what it should cost. Everything around it is administration that happens to look like effort.

What we decided to build

A tool with a narrow job: take the details of a project and produce a document a client will actually read, then tell you what happened to it. That means drafting, formatting, branding, sending, and tracking in one place — and nothing else.

The AI writes a first draft, not a final one. It does not invent case studies, statistics, or credentials you do not have. Where a detail is missing it leaves a bracketed placeholder rather than making something up, because a confident invention in a client document is worse than a gap.

How we think about pricing

Free covers three proposals, which is enough to know whether this works for you. Pro is $49 a month. If the tool does not pay for itself in the first month of use, it is not doing its job and you should stop paying for it. Cancelling takes two clicks and we do not hide the button.

What we will not do

We will not sell your client data, train models on your proposals, or add a chat widget that follows you around the marketing site. Proposals contain pricing, strategy, and client names, and that is not our material to reuse.
